Henry VI (First reign, 1422-1461), Pinecone-Mascle issue, Calais, mm. crosses IIIb/V, reads hnric, 3.32g/6h (W 30b, footnote 6; N 1461; S 1875). Some corrosion, otherwise very fine, very rare (£120-150)

This lot was sold as part of a special collection, The Tony Abramson Collection of Henry VI Groats.
